Assisted Living Resident Driver/Escort jobs in Fort Collins, CO

Assisted Living Resident Driver/Escort drives and escorts residents to various locations, including errands, activities, and doctor's appointments. May be responsible for completing related paperwork and/or coordinating vehicle maintenance. Being an Assisted Living Resident Driver/Escort may require a high school diploma. Requires Commercial Driver License (CDL) - Class B. Additionally, Assisted Living Resident Driver/Escort typically reports to a supervisor. The Assisted Living Resident Driver/Escort works under moderate supervision. Gaining or has attained full proficiency in a specific area of discipline. To be an Assisted Living Resident Driver/Escort typically requires 1-3 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

  • Resident Assistant (RA)

    The primary responsibility of the Resident Assistant position is to meet the daily personal care needs of residents with professionalism, dignity and respect following the current federal, state and local standards, guidelines and regulations that govern assisted living communities. You are entrusted to ensure that the highest degree of quality care can be provided to our residents at all times.


    K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

    Resident Care Duties:

    • Provide assistance with activities of daily living (ADLs) such as grooming, bathing and dressing, as requested by residents or directed by supervisor.
    • Attends to the personal care needs of residents in a timely manner.
    • Regularly review, follow, and adhere to residents' service plans.
    • Document and report care provided and resident observations.
    • Perform vital signs and heights and weights.
    • Respond to emergency calls in a timely manner.
    • Monitors the safety and well-being of residents.
    • Reports changes in resident status, health or otherwise to supervisor.
    • Demonstrate knowledge of infection control and universal precautions.
    • Provide information, encourage, and participate with residents in activity focused programs.
    • May be asked to provide assistance to residents in Assisted Living and/or Memory Care.

    Relationship Duties:

    • Deal tactfully when personnel, residents, family members, visitors, government agencies/personnel and the general public.
    • Demonstrate a passion for caring as evidenced by interaction with co-workers, residents, families, and visitors.
    • Relate to and work with ill, disabled, elderly, emotionally upset, and at times hostile people within the community.

    Department Duties:

    • Attends, participates and contributes to monthly staff meetings addressing resident, departmental and community needs.
    • Responsible for cleaning common areas, occupied and vacant apartments, and perform laundry services in accordance with Community policies and procedures.
    • Not pose a direct threat to the health or safety of other individuals in the workplace.
    • Perform all other duties as assigned.

Fort Collins is the Home Rule Municipality that is the county seat and the most populous municipality of Larimer County, Colorado, United States. Situated on the Cache La Poudre River along the Colorado Front Range, Fort Collins is located 56 mi (90 km) north of the Colorado State Capitol in Denver. With a 2016 estimated population of 161,000, it is the fourth most populous city in Colorado after Denver, Colorado Springs, and Aurora.
